The Evolution of AI in the Healthcare Industry 

Artificial Intelligence has come a long way in transforming healthcare. In the beginning, AI was just used for basic data analysis. But if you take a look at the past few years, then the role of AI has rapidly expanded.

While investigating, it was observed that the earliest application of AI was for diagnostics. Machines started detecting diseases like cancer or diabetic retinopathy with impressive accuracy. 

Within no time, several other applications like virtual consultation via healthcare apps and AI-powered chatbots became more popular, improving accessibility and reducing wait times.

If you look at the scenario currently, it is doing more than just simply assisting. It is actively shaping decision-making in patient care, drug discovery, and hospital management. Key Applications of AI in the Healthcare Industry 

After understanding the evolution of AI in the healthcare industry, let’s take a look at some of the most popular applications that are currently being used in the market. 

Precision Diagnostics

As we already know that now AI has the power to analyze huge volumes of data even in the form of medical images across fields like radiology, dermatology, pathology and cardiology. 

AI helps in identifying patterns that sometimes human eyes may miss, increasing the accuracy and speed. These tools are now capable of detecting early signs of conditions like epilepsy, enabling earlier interventions and better patient outcomes.

Personalized Treatment and Medicines 

Another application of AI can be seen in analyzing genetics and genomic data for creating and recommending personalized treatment plans. This enables healthcare providers to offer theapries customized according to the unique requirements of patients. This application of AI accelerates the drug discovery process-reducing R&D costs and time-to-market. 

Virtual Care and Remote Monitoring 

AI-powered virtual assistants and telehealth platforms are transforming patients’ engagement and access to care. These tools leverage the capabilities of AI support scheduling, follow-ups and even preliminary assessments. They are also paired with wearables, enabling continuous monitoring of patients’ vitals, allowing for timely intervention without hospital visits.

Clinical Decision Support

Administrative and Operational Efficiency 

Healthcare sector has multiple repetitive processes like billing process and here AI can automate these billing processes to streamline insurance cl;aims and optimizing workflows, as AI reduces administrative burdens-improving both efficiency and profitability for healthcare organizations.

Real-World Examples and Case Studies 

After understanding the applications and examples let’s take a closer look at the real world examples of AI in healthcare. More than a buzzword, this technology is transforming healthcare operations and outcomes. 

Diagnostic Imaging and Radiology

The real life examples of diagnostic imaging and radiology are represented by the collaboration between Massachusetts General Hospital (MGH) and MIT developed AI algorithms that assist radiologists in detecting diseases via X-rays and CT Scans. 

Personalized Medicine 

The Mayo Clinic and IBM Watson Health collaborated to use the AI for creating personalized treatment recommendations in oncology. By analyzing genetic profiles and treatment histories, AI suggested targeted therapies that were successful in improving patient response rates and survival compared to the standard treatments.

Operational Efficiency and Clinical Workflow

Another major use case of AI was seen when Valley Medical Center implemented AI to assess medical necessity. This led to an increase in care reviews from 60% to 100% and improved observation staff to focus on more complex cases and appeals.
